Madison College softball team is set to play their home opener at the brand new, 500-seat Robert D. Goodman Softball Field at the
Irwin A. & Robert D. Goodman Sports Complex on the
Madison College Truax Campus. The WolfPack will face a tough test as they host the #2 National Junior College Athletic Association (NJCAA) Division II team in the nation, the Kirkwood Community College Eagles, from Cedar Rapids, IA.
The 'Pack was originally supposed to open yesterday against conference opponent, Milwaukee Area Technical College, but rainy and cold weather postponed the game. Madison College is playing softball on campus for the first time since last May as construction on the new complex has been ongoing ever since. A grand opening of the complex will be scheduled later in April.
Madison College and the Goodman Foundation announced on June 3, 2015, an initial $6 million dollar donation for renovation of the college's existing softball and soccer fields to create the
Irwin A. & Robert D. Goodman Sports Complex. The Foundation contributed an additional $700,000 to the project to put the total gift at $6.7 million. The generous donation represents the largest financial contribution in the school's 103-year history, and the largest donation awarded by the Goodman Foundation.
The complex will be the home field for the Madison College men's and women's soccer and softball teams. It will also become a destination for community sporting activities, such as summer camps for disadvantaged youth, state-wide softball and soccer tournaments, and other events. Madison College's Athletic Department will also work closely with community centers on Madison's East Side to engage youth in sports and educational-enrichment activities.
